Handbrake on and STOP flickers

Hello i'm new here
i have a 2009 peugeot 206 4cyl 1.4l manual, changed oil at 25000km and checked brakes (at the company garage), a couple of weeks now the handbrake lights up and the STOP flickers and the car beeps this happens mostly when i'm going uphill or the front of the car is higher than its rear. i also noticed that this happens more often on 2nd and third gear.

Make sure that the brake fluid is not low, this may be the low fluid warning coming on with the car at a nose high attatude.

I doubt that a flickering electrical light related to the brake system could have an engine mechanical cause. It's either fluid or electrical.

thanks for the replies, i did the logical thing and went to the service center. they checked it, it was the brake pump, so they changed it and the brake fluid now it runs smoothly no warning lights
